
在Excel中查看某个日期属于第几周,可以通过使用多个函数来实现,如WEEKNUM、ISOWEEKNUM、和公式组合。 WEEKNUM函数和ISOWEEKNUM函数是最常用的方法。首先介绍WEEKNUM函数的使用方法,它能够根据指定的日期返回该日期所在的周数。
一、WEEKNUM函数
WEEKNUM函数是Excel中最常用的函数之一,用于计算某个日期在一年中的周数。以下是具体的步骤和使用方法:
1.1 WEEKNUM函数的语法
WEEKNUM函数的语法如下:
=WEEKNUM(serial_number, [return_type])
- serial_number:这是一个代表日期的序列号,可以是一个日期或一个包含日期的单元格。
- return_type(可选):这是一个数字,指定每周的第一天。常见的值为1(周日为每周第一天)和2(周一为每周第一天)。
1.2 使用实例
假设单元格A1中包含日期“2023-10-15”,要查看该日期是第几周,可以在B1单元格输入以下公式:
=WEEKNUM(A1, 1)
该公式返回的结果是42,表示2023年10月15日是第42周。如果希望每周从周一开始,可以使用以下公式:
=WEEKNUM(A1, 2)
这样,返回的结果依然是42,因为在大多数情况下,日期在同一周内。
二、ISOWEEKNUM函数
ISOWEEKNUM函数根据ISO标准返回给定日期的周数。ISO周数的计算方式略有不同,通常每周从周一开始,并且每年1月4日所在的周被视为第一周。这个方法在国际标准化场合更加常用。
2.1 ISOWEEKNUM函数的语法
ISOWEEKNUM函数的语法如下:
=ISOWEEKNUM(date)
- date:是一个代表日期的序列号,可以是一个日期或一个包含日期的单元格。
2.2 使用实例
假设单元格A1中包含日期“2023-10-15”,要查看该日期是第几周,可以在B1单元格输入以下公式:
=ISOWEEKNUM(A1)
返回的结果是41,表示2023年10月15日是ISO标准下的第41周。
三、使用公式组合查看第几周
有时,您可能需要更复杂的公式来处理特定的需求,例如自定义周的开始和结束日期。在这种情况下,可以使用公式组合进行计算。
3.1 自定义周的开始和结束日期
假设您希望每周从周三开始,可以使用以下公式:
=INT((A1-DATE(YEAR(A1),1,1)-WEEKDAY(DATE(YEAR(A1),1,1)-4)+10)/7)
这个公式通过调整日期和周数来计算自定义周的开始和结束日期。
3.2 具体实例
假设单元格A1中包含日期“2023-10-15”,要查看该日期是自定义周的第几周,可以在B1单元格输入上述公式:
=INT((A1-DATE(YEAR(A1),1,1)-WEEKDAY(DATE(YEAR(A1),1,1)-4)+10)/7)
返回的结果将根据您的自定义设置来显示。
四、通过条件格式高亮显示周数
有时,您可能希望通过条件格式来高亮显示特定周的日期,这样可以更直观地查看数据。
4.1 设置条件格式
- 选择需要应用条件格式的单元格范围。
- 点击“开始”选项卡中的“条件格式”。
- 选择“新建规则”。
- 选择“使用公式确定要设置格式的单元格”。
- 输入公式:
=WEEKNUM(A1, 2)=42
- 设置格式,如填充颜色或字体颜色。
- 点击“确定”应用规则。
这样,当单元格中的日期属于第42周时,单元格将自动高亮显示。
五、总结
在Excel中查看第几周的方法多种多样,主要包括使用WEEKNUM函数、ISOWEEKNUM函数和公式组合。WEEKNUM函数适用于简单的周数计算,ISOWEEKNUM函数适用于符合ISO标准的周数计算,而公式组合则适用于自定义周的需求。通过条件格式,您还可以直观地高亮显示特定周的日期。掌握这些方法后,您将能够更加高效地处理和分析日期数据。
相关问答FAQs:
1. 如何在Excel表格中查看某一周的数据?
- 首先,确保你的Excel表格中有日期的数据列。
- 选择需要查看的周的起始日期。
- 在Excel的筛选功能中,使用日期筛选器来选择该周的日期范围。
- 这样,你就可以看到该周的所有数据了。
2. 我该如何在Excel表格中找到特定周的数据?
- 首先,确保你的Excel表格中有日期的数据列。
- 找到该周的起始日期。
- 使用Excel的筛选功能,在日期列上设置筛选器。
- 在筛选器中选择“日期范围”选项,并输入该周的起始日期和结束日期。
- 这样,你就可以看到该周的所有数据了。
3. 我想要在Excel表格中快速定位到某一周的数据,有什么方法吗?
- 首先,确保你的Excel表格中有日期的数据列。
- 在Excel的筛选功能中,使用日期筛选器来选择你想要定位的周的日期范围。
- 可以使用Excel的“查找”功能,在日期列中输入该周的起始日期,然后点击“查找下一个”按钮。
- 这样,Excel会自动定位到该周的第一个日期,你可以通过滚动或跳转到该行来查看该周的所有数据。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4378724